区块链钱包源码是创建和管理加密货币资产的关键工具。通过自行编译或修改源码,用户可以定制化和加强钱包的功能。此外,区块链钱包源码的开放性也提供了更高的透明性和安全性,使用户能够审查代码,确保没有后门或恶意代码。
寻找可信赖的免费区块链钱包源码需要考虑以下几个因素: 1. 社区声誉:选择一个活跃的开源社区,并查看用户评价和开发者的背景。 2. 安全审核:确保源码经过安全审核,尽量选择经过广泛使用且没有安全漏洞报告的代码。 3. 开源许可:选择符合你的需求的开源许可证,例如MIT、GPL等。 4. 更新和维护:确认源码的活跃度和维护情况,避免选择长期不更新的项目。
下载和安装区块链钱包源码的步骤如下: 1. 在免费区块链钱包源码平台上找到合适的项目,获取下载链接。 2. 点击下载链接,选择合适的版本和所需的来源码压缩包。 3. 解压下载的压缩包到你选择的目录。 4. 安装所需的编译工具和依赖项。 5. 根据项目提供的文档或说明,运行编译命令进行源码的编译。 6. 在编译成功后,运行钱包应用程序进行设置和使用。
区块链钱包源码通常包含以下主要功能: 1. 创建和管理加密货币钱包。 2. 收发加密货币交易。 3. 查询和显示交易历史和余额。 4. 设置交易手续费和安全级别。 5. 支持多种数字资产和编码规范。 6. 提供身份验证和安全措施。 区块链钱包源码的架构一般涉及以下组件: 1. 用户界面和交互组件。 2. 钱包管理和密钥生成组件。 3. 区块链网络通信和协议组件。 4. 加密货币交易和交易验证组件。 5. 数据库和存储组件。
区块链钱包源码保证安全性的关键措施如下: 1. 密钥管理:使用正确的加密算法生成和存储加密货币的私钥和公钥,并提供安全的存储机制。 2. 交易验证:通过验证交易的签名和有效性,防止篡改和双重花费。 3. 防御措施:采用多重签名、二次确认、防火墙等措施加强账户安全性。 4. 前端安全:使用HTTPS协议保护用户的通信数据,防止中间人攻击。 5. 安全审计:定期对源码进行安全审计,修复发现的漏洞并更新应用程序。 6. 社区监督:允许用户审查源码,共同发现和纠正潜在的安全问题。 通过这些安全措施,区块链钱包源码可以提供可靠的资产保护和安全交易环境。